Mountain biking around Ortigueira offers diverse terrain, from dramatic coastal paths to lush forest trails and mountainous ascents. The region is characterized by impressive cliffs, such as the Loiba cliffs, and the wide Ría de Ortigueira estuary. Riders can explore rugged landscapes, including the A Capelada mountain range, which features exuberant vegetation. This natural variety provides a range of mountain bike trails suitable for different skill levels.

Ortigueira offers a diverse network of over 30 mountain bike trails. These routes traverse varied terrain, including dramatic coastal paths, lush forest trails, and mountainous ascents, catering to different preferences and skill levels.
The mountain bike trails in Ortigueira are predominantly moderate to difficult. You'll find approximately 21 moderate routes and 13 difficult routes. There are no specifically easy trails listed, so riders should be prepared for some challenging sections.
Yes, Ortigueira features several long-distance mountain bike trails. For example, the Cariño - veulta de Costa Ártabra is a challenging 34.3-mile (55.2 km) route. Another option is the View of O Porto de Bares – O Porto do Barqueiro loop from Ortigueira, which spans 33.2 miles (53.4 km).
Many of the mountain bike trails around Ortigueira are designed as circular routes,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the popular Medieval defense tower – O Porto do Barqueiro loop from Ortigueira and the Rest area loop from Ortigueira.
The trails often lead past stunning natural landmarks. You might encounter the dramatic Garita Herbeira (611m) viewpoint, the picturesque Casón Waterfall, or the scenic Punta de Estaca de Bares. The region is also known for its impressive cliffs and the wide Ría de Ortigueira estuary.
The best time for mountain biking in Ortigueira is generally during the spring and autumn months when the weather is milder and the landscapes are vibrant. Summer can also be pleasant, especially along the coast, but be mindful of potential heat on more exposed trails. Winters are typically wet and mild, which can make some trails muddy.

Absolutely. Ortigueira is renowned for its dramatic coastline. Trails like the Loiba cliffs – O Picón Tower loop from Ortigueira offer expansive views of the cliffs and the Atlantic Ocean. Many routes incorporate sections along the Ría de Ortigueira estuary or provide vistas of the sea.
Given the region's lush forests and coastal areas, you might spot various bird species, including seabirds along the cliffs and estuary. Inland, you could encounter smaller mammals or local fauna typical of the Galician countryside. Always ride respectfully and keep an eye out for local wildlife.
